Course Modules/Lessons

Module 1: Introduction to Digital Marketing

  • The definition of digital marketing
  • The benefits of using digital marketing
  • The latest trends in digital marketing
  • An overview of the types of digital marketing used today

Module 2: Search Engines, Search Engine Optimisation (SEO) and Marketing (SEM)

  • What a search engine is and how they work
  • A general understanding of search engine optimisation
  • The benefits and weaknesses of using search engine optimisation
  • About search engine marketing and how it can be used

Module 3: Websites and Web Design

  • Website basics, the differences between websites, pages and servers
  • The different types of websites
  • How websites can be used as a means of digital marketing
  • About how to create a website, including content, structure and design

Module 4: Digital Display Advertising

  • An overview of digital display advertising
  • The formats used in digital display advertising
  • The pros and cons of its use
  • How to implement successful campaigns

Module 5: Email and Mobile Marketing

  • The basics behind email and mobile marketing, including the types of each, as well as how they work
  • About the legal considerations, with a focus on those applying to the UK
  • The pros and cons of both marketing practices
  • Some of the best strategies used to employ these types of initiatives

Module 6: Social Media Marketing

  • The differences between social media, networking, and marketing
  • How social media marketing works
  • The differences between the two social media strategies: passive and active
  • About the various platforms of social media and the demographics that engage with each

Module 7: Online Public Relations

  • The differences between traditional and online public relations
  • The four elements of online public relations
  • About the various tools used for employing these strategies
  • The four phases of online public relations

Module 8: Web Analytics

  • The definition of web analytics and how it differs from website stats
  • The two categories of web analytics: off-site and on-site
  • The types and processes of web analytics
  • How web analytics can be used within an online marketing strategy

Module 9: Planning a Digital Marketing Campaign

  • The difference between a digital marketing strategy and a digital marketing campaign
  • How to develop the marketing objectives
  • The importance of looking at past data
  • About identifying a target market: quantitative and qualitative approaches

Module 10 : Digital Marketing Regulations

  • About the two regulating bodies in the UK
  • The three current regulations concerning digital marketing in the UK
  • How data protection is handled in a number of countries around the world
  • The various regulations that handle unsolicited communications in countries such as Australia, Canada, the European Union, and the United States

CPD stands for Continuing Professional Development. If you work in certain professions or for certain companies, your employer may require you to complete a number of CPD hours or points, per year. You can find a range of CPD courses on Reed Courses, many of which can be completed online.

A regulated qualification is delivered by a learning institution which is regulated by a government body. In England, the government body which regulates courses is Ofqual. Ofqual regulated qualifications sit on the Regulated Qualifications Framework (RQF), which can help students understand how different qualifications in different fields compare to each other. The framework also helps students to understand what qualifications they need to progress towards a higher learning goal, such as a university degree or equivalent higher education award.

An endorsed course is a skills based course which has been checked over and approved by an independent awarding body. Endorsed courses are not regulated so do not result in a qualification - however, the student can usually purchase a certificate showing the awarding body's logo if they wish. Certain awarding bodies - such as Quality Licence Scheme and TQUK - have developed endorsement schemes as a way to help students select the best skills based courses for them.
